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Nailer does not fireNo air supplyCheck air connection and pressure settings.
Jams frequentlyIncorrect nail sizeEnsure correct nails are being used.
Inconsistent depthImproper depth adjustmentRe-adjust depth control settings.
Air leaksWorn O-ringsInspect and replace O-rings as needed.
